A fourth way is to count droplets individually. First, one has to dilute the emulsion strongly. Then, this diluted emulsion is pushed through a small hole. At the same time, the electrical conductivity through the hole is measured. Every time an emulsion droplet moves through the hole, the droplet will obscure part of the hole, which suddenly reduces the conductivity through the hole— the larger the droplet is, the stronger is the effect. Also in this way a droplet size distribution can be obtained. This method is usually referred to as the Coulter counter method, after an important manufacturer of this type of equipment. [Pg.314]

Measurement of the PIT can at best be used as a guide for the preparation of stable emulsions. Any assessments of stability should be evaluated by following the droplet size distribution as a function of time, using a Coulter counter or... [Pg.187]
